What he is getting at is apples and oranges. The two can't compare although they are both fruit.

The Phantom series was built to be a photography platform that's very easy to fly and had some self fly capability.

The Mavic is falling more into the market of "follow me drones". Only they have tried to also bite into the market of people who like the Phantom series as well.

The camera on the Mavic is inferior to the Phantom. But that's OK because it's strong point is that's it's. Impact. The Phantoms strong point was not compactness but that it was a serious photography platform.

At the end of the day they are 2 different class of drones which is why comparing them against each other only confirms what you can already see in the "Specifications" list.
